Output 8cdd4cb3d28c4815986d078460134b1bdf35a11b004b2a73e9f3e9b1df7d60a8:8

value
19818987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c7a7bf6e140c584446a8e843f30fd6a0a2ac7d OP_EQUAL
address
383yj55FHmqmrDwg1cMcPV3LmyVw25Uskx
transaction
8cdd4cb3d28c4815986d078460134b1bdf35a11b004b2a73e9f3e9b1df7d60a8
confirmations
352413
spent
true